Im on the over 148.5 in this Arkansas Razorbacks vs Texas Tech Red Raiders Matchup for these reasons:
- This total is recency bias in regard to these two teams previous matchups where they overwhelmed their opponents and held them under 70 points defensively. I don’t think either team here will be subject to scoring less than 70 points given their offensive acumen over the course of the season.Both teams average over 75 points per game (TTU averages 80) and Arkansas are the weaker defense in points allowed, meaning they will need to boost their offense in order to keep up with this TTU team if things start hot for The Red Raiders who shoot 37% from deep and 46% from the field.
- TTU shot 2-14 from long range last outing and still scored 77 points on 54% shooting overall vs a much more defensively sound Drake University. There’s no chance that the Ref Raiders shoot as poorly as they did last game vs a more inferior defense like Arkansas.
- Arkansas shot 2-19 from long range in their last game vs a better defensive team in St.John’s last outing too. There’s positive regression is sure to be seen here as both teams are stepping down in defensive competition.
- Neither unit showed any signs of hanging their hats on the defensive apartment if you analyze what transpired in their last matches. Drake still shot 43% from the floor, 14 free throws and 47% from deep against TTU, and St. John’s scored 66 on the Razorbacks and had a terrible shooting night, but shot 31 free throws as one of the worst known overall shooting teams in the tournament. Defense will be optional in this game.
